Did you catch a glimpse of adults wearing full mascot-style animal costumes walking down Summer Street or in the Seaport District? Well, Anthro New England – a furry convention – is in town this weekend at the Westin Seaport.
So what is a furry?
According to Wikipedia, the furry fandom is a subculture interested in anthropomorphic animal characters. Examples of anthropomorphic attributes include exhibiting human intelligence and facial expressions, speaking, walking on two legs, and wearing clothes. The term “furry fandom” is also used to refer to the community of people who gather on the internet and at furry conventions.
The convention takes place through Sunday, January 22nd. Events included dances, live music, Furry Wheel of Fortune, and other games plus charity auctions. Sounds like quite the time!
